India will be at the epicentre of the next economic spurt, as 17 of the world’s 20 fastest-growing cities between 2019 and 2035 are from India. A study conducted by Oxford Economics ranked cities that will have the highest year-on-year Gross Domestic Product (GDP) growth over the span of 20 years, with India dominating the top 10 cities in terms of economic growth. However, economic output in many of those cities will remain small as compared to the world’s biggest metropolises. Here are the 10 Indian cities that will have the highest GDP growth YoY.
